  1. @SusieKIslandGirl cannot book shore excursions or other things 3 days prior to sail date. And cannot use OBC in advance, regardless of how close (or far) to sail date. Exception is HIA credits that @Caribbean Chris mentioned. Best course is to book w/cc then go to Shire Exc Desk once onboard and have the excursions moved to OBC. Don't go to Guest Services, it has to be Shore Exc and must be before you do the excursions. Safe travels - enjoy your cruise!

  6. We were on Eurodam April 29 - May 6, so fairly recently after dry dock. There were elevator issues that pax weeks after my cruise were still reporting. We had a few minor cosmetic issues in our cabin (hole in wall where old TV had been, fraying carpet...) and on our deck, but nothing major that would keep us from sailing on her. Noticed a cracked window in Lido when I was taking a picture of a whale. I used my Thermalpass 2x/day everyday and did not notice issues other than 1 of the steam rooms (small one closest to ceramic chairs) did not have the aroma it was supposed to have. The library had been installed and was stocked. We did not notice smells (none of the usual methane gas/sewer smell that seems to happen on every ship I'm on) and the food was good. Food is subjective and I'm not really sure what it has to do w/drydock. But again, it was good - served at proper temp and portions plentiful. MDR & PG service was slow.   13. HAL laundry does a great job w/special requests. Just put a note in the bag. You can also do multiple bags - 1 for hang dry and 1 for no iron, for example. HAL laundry service is a much discussed topic - I think you'll find reviews and comments to be overwhelming positive. I have used their service for years before reaching no cost 4* level and would definitely continue to do so even if still had to pay for it. Safe travels - enjoy your cruise!
